Why Proper Levelling Matters

A caravan or motorhome that is not level can create several problems, including:

• Reduced sleeping comfort
• Inefficient fridge operation
• Drainage issues in sinks and showers
• Additional strain on the chassis
• Unwanted movement inside the vehicle
Taking a few extra minutes to level your caravan can dramatically improve comfort and convenience.

How to Level a Caravan Correctly

Step 1: Level Side-to-Side

Use a spirit level to check side-to-side balance. Raise the lower wheel until the caravan becomes level.

Second Step: Chock the Wheels

Secure the caravan with wheel chocks after levelling.

Step 3: Level Front-to-Back

Raise or lower the front using the jockey wheel until the caravan reaches the desired position.

Step 4: Stabilize the Caravan

Lower the corner steadies to improve stability. Remember, steadies should not be used to lift the caravan.
Final Step: Verify the Level

Perform a final inspection using a spirit level or levelling app.

DIY Caravan Leveling System Options

DIY solutions are still widely used, including:

• Wooden blocks
• Caravan ramps
• Levelling wedges
• Bottle jacks
• Scissor jacks

Although they can work well, traditional methods may be bulky and time-consuming.

The Benefits of Air-Based Levelling

Inflatable levelling devices offer a convenient alternative to conventional ramps.

Instead of driving onto bulky ramps, the vehicle is positioned on a deflated levelling device and then raised using a standard tyre pump.
